Delaying shifting - need your urgent help

Hi Guys,

I'm experiencing something with the car when I'm on Manuel and shifting between gears i keep feel a kick in the back of the car it's hard to explain it and it so annoying. I feel the car it loose the power for a second and it's kick a again. They told me if there is an issue with the gearbox the car will put me on safe mode so they said we should check the differential. And today after keeping the car 5 days they couldn't figure out the issue from where!! My warranty will be expired on December and I feel they are hiding something so they avoid fixing it.

Any help suggestions what is that or if you have experience something like that.


It's an M5 2014 competition package

so I went back to the same dealership and they found they have to replace the differential bushing. now they are waiting to get this peace direct from BMW and the tools to fix it. finally.
